- who: Xueliang Wang and colleagues from the Harbin Medical University Cancer Hospital, China have published the research work: Genetic variants in m5C modification core genes are associated with the risk of Chinese pediatric acute lymphoblastic leukemia: A five-center caseu2013control study, in the Journal: (JOURNAL)
- how: Because of the evidence that cells regulated by the m5C methyltransferase gene promote tumorigenesis the authors conducted a case-control study to explore the association of genetic variations in m5C modification-coding genes with the risk to pediatric ALL in China.
